I uploaded a custom snapshot of library USB Host Shield 2.0 in order to test/develop support for the Arduino 101 board. That worked OK (although it would have been niftier if the Web IDE had allowed me to fork/modify the library directly in the editor..).
BUT now that my changes have been released in version 1.3.0 of the official lib, I can't delete the custom lib to save space, and, even worse, it seems that I am forced to use my custom lib instead of the official lib.
When I try to delete the custom lib, a yellow popup appears to alert me that there was an error deleting it.
Even if I select the latest version of the official lib, the custom lib is still used:
